Baptist Health is the largest healthcare system serving central Alabama, providing comprehensive hospital-based and outpatient services to nearly 60 percent of the residents in Montgomery, Autauga and Elmore counties.

The Registered Nurse shall be responsible for the general supervision and coordination of activities of nursing personnel on shift, and during weekends and holidays, in order to ensure quality and continuity of patient care. This individual will utilize the nursing process in patient assessments, planning of care, and performance of care interventions. The RN will collaborate with Physicians and other healthcare clinicians in the planning and implementation of patient care. This position may have additional duties assigned that are within scope of the role.
Degree in Nursing required, BSN degree preferred.
Active RN licensure required, BLS required, Additional certifications (ACLS, PALS, NRP, TNCC, etc) may be required depending upon area assigned.
